Storage and mobile data capping were significant constraints for users in 2018. Okhatrimaza specialized in HEVC (High-Efficiency Video Coding) x265 compression, squeezing full-length films into 300MB to 400MB MKV or MP4 files that retained acceptable visual quality on small smartphone screens. : Khatrimaza is an illegal piracy site

Because official subscription-based over-the-top (OTT) streaming models were still in their infancy or priced out of reach for the average consumer, public search queries for terms like "ok okhatrimaza.com 2018" spiked dramatically. Users relied on these search terms to find functioning proxy mirrors of the site after its main domains were banned by internet service providers (ISPs). How Piracy Hubs Evaded Legal Crackdowns
